Is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ana Worth It?
For most travelers seeking a premium adults-only all-inclusive in the Dominican Republic,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ana is worth it because it delivers on the details that matter: pristine Juanillo Beach access, elevated à la carte dining across multiple cuisines, polished Hyatt-level service, spacious swim-out suites, and the powerful advantage of earning and redeeming World of Hyatt points—making luxury Caribbean travel more accessible for loyalty members.
Worth it if you want…
- Adults-only exclusivity with refined, romantic atmosphere
- Access to Juanillo Beach—one of the DR's most beautiful stretches
- World of Hyatt points earning or redemption for free nights
- Elevated dining with specialty restaurants that rival off-resort quality
- Spacious swim-out suites and Turquoize tower butler-level service
Not worth it if you want…
- Walkable nightlife, clubs, or off-resort entertainment
- An intimate boutique hotel with fewer than 100 rooms
- A family-friendly resort (this is adults-only 18+)
- Budget-friendly pricing (this sits at the premium tier)
- A remote, off-the-grid Caribbean escape with zero resort feel
Best-trip formula: Book 5–7 nights, plan one or two off-site excursions (Saona Island catamaran, Hoyo Azul cenote, or a downtown Higüey cultural visit), and dedicate the majority of your trip to beach relaxation, spa time, and dining your way through the resort's restaurants.
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ana Pros & Cons (Honest Breakdown)
Top pros
- Juanillo Beach is exceptional—soft white sand, calm turquoise water, consistently ranked among the DR's best
- World of Hyatt integration—earn points, use Globalist perks, redeem free nights (Category 7)
- Turquoize Tower upgrade offers butler service, exclusive pool, and elevated amenities
- Above-average all-inclusive dining with multiple à la carte specialty restaurants
- Swim-out suite options provide direct pool access from your room
- Polished Hyatt service standards—staff consistently praised in reviews
- Cap Cana marina and Scape Park (ziplines, cenotes) are minutes away
Top cons
- Isolated location—Cap Cana is 15–20 min from Punta Cana airport, but far from town nightlife
- Limited off-resort dining or entertainment within walking distance
- Premium pricing compared to budget-friendly Punta Cana all-inclusives
- Large resort footprint—some buildings require longer walks to the beach or restaurants
- Peak season (Dec–Apr) can feel crowded at pools and popular dining venues
- Some guests note inconsistency in room assignments—request preferences early

Beach & pool experience
Juanillo Beach is the resort's crown jewel—powdery white sand, calm shallow water, and dramatic palm-lined coastline. The beach is consistently rated among the top beaches in the entire Dominican Republic and feels less crowded than Bávaro Beach resorts.
- Beach quality: exceptional—calm, clear, and ideal for wading and swimming
- Pool options: main infinity pool, Turquoize exclusive pool, swim-out suite pools
- Best time: mornings for calm water; late afternoon for golden-hour photos
- Tip: reserve beachfront cabanas early—they go fast during peak season
Dining & drinks
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ana's dining is a genuine highlight among Dominican Republic all-inclusives. Multiple à la carte restaurants cover French, Asian, Italian, steakhouse, seafood, and Dominican cuisine—with quality that often surprises guests expecting typical buffet-heavy AI food.
- Standout venues: French fine dining, teppanyaki, beachfront seafood grill
- Bar highlights: swim-up bars, lobby cocktail lounge, rooftop options
- Best strategy: make specialty restaurant reservations on arrival day
- Tip: Turquoize Tower guests get priority reservations and exclusive dining access
Rooms & suites
Accommodations range from junior suites to premium swim-out suites and the exclusive Turquoize Tower. All rooms feature modern Dominican-inspired design, quality bedding, balconies or terraces, and well-stocked minibars refreshed daily.
- Best value: junior suites with ocean view (solid base-level experience)
- Popular upgrade: swim-out suites with direct lazy-river pool access
- Premium tier: Turquoize Tower suites with butler, exclusive beach, and private check-in
- Tip: request higher floors for better ocean views and reduced pool noise
Service & Hyatt perks
Service at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ana reflects Hyatt's global standards—consistently polished, attentive, and guest-focused. World of Hyatt members benefit from point earning/redemption, and Globalist members receive suite upgrades (when available), late checkout, and club lounge access.
- Hyatt Category 7: 25,000–35,000 points per night for free night redemption
- Globalist perks: suite upgrades, late checkout, waived resort fees
- Staff highlight: bartenders, wait staff, and concierge frequently praised by name in reviews
- Tip: reach out to concierge pre-arrival for special occasion arrangements

Tips to Make Your Stay Feel More "Worth It"
Book the optimal length of stay
Most travelers maximize value at 5–7 nights. This gives you time to enjoy Juanillo Beach without rushing, rotate through all specialty restaurants, visit the spa, and fit in one memorable excursion.
- 3–4 nights = quick romantic getaway (you'll wish you stayed longer)
- 5–7 nights = ideal for full resort enjoyment + one excursion
- 7+ nights = deep relaxation with multiple excursion days and spa visits
Consider the Turquoize Tower upgrade
If budget allows, the Turquoize Tower experience significantly elevates the stay with butler service, an exclusive adults-only pool and beach section, priority dining reservations, and premium in-room amenities.
- Butler service: unpacking, dinner reservations, beach setup, and more
- Exclusive pool: quieter, less crowded, with dedicated service
- Best for: honeymooners, anniversaries, and travelers who want VIP treatment
- Tip: compare the price difference vs. base suites—it's often smaller than expected
Maximize World of Hyatt benefits
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ana is a Category 7 property, which means free night awards cost 25,000–35,000 points per night. If you're a Hyatt loyalist, this is one of the best-value luxury all-inclusive redemptions available in the Caribbean.
- Earn 5x points per dollar on paid stays (standard Hyatt earning rate)
- Globalist members: complimentary suite upgrades (subject to availability), late checkout, and club access
- Stack value: use a Hyatt credit card for bonus earning on paid bookings
- Tip: book a mix of points + cash nights for maximum flexibility
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ana vs. Bávaro/Punta Cana Hotel Zone Resorts
One of the most common questions: "Should I stay in Cap Cana or closer to Bávaro Beach?" Here's how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ana's location compares to resorts on the main Punta Cana/Bávaro strip.
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ana
- 15–20 min from Punta Cana International Airport (PUJ)
- Juanillo Beach—calmer, less crowded, exceptionally beautiful
- Cap Cana marina, Scape Park, and golf courses nearby
- More secluded and exclusive resort community setting
- Best for: travelers who want premium beach + resort-focused relaxation
- Limited walkable off-resort options (by design)
Bávaro Beach / Punta Cana Strip Resorts
- 25–35 min from Punta Cana International Airport
- Bávaro Beach is beautiful but more crowded with vendors
- More off-resort dining, shopping, and entertainment options nearby
- Higher density of resorts along the coastline
- Best for: travelers who want more off-resort activity and variety
- Budget-friendly to luxury options available across the strip
Quick recommendation: Choose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ana if you prioritize beach quality, exclusivity, and on-resort luxury. Choose Bávaro Beach resorts if you want more walkable off-resort options, lower price points, or prefer the energy of a busier tourist corridor.
FAQ: Is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ana Worth It?
Is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ana worth it for couples and honeymooners?
Yes—it's one of the best options in the Dominican Republic for couples. The adults-only atmosphere, stunning Juanillo Beach, swim-out suites, elevated dining, and Turquoize Tower butler service create a genuinely romantic experience. Honeymooners especially appreciate the attention to detail and the ability to use World of Hyatt points to offset costs.
Is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ana worth it for World of Hyatt members?
Absolutely—this is one of the highest-value Hyatt all-inclusive redemptions available. As a Category 7 property, free nights cost 25,000–35,000 points per night. Globalist members receive complimentary suite upgrades when available, late checkout, and enhanced amenities—making this a compelling use of Hyatt loyalty benefits.
What's the best length of stay at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ana?
5–7 nights is optimal for most travelers. This gives you enough time to enjoy the beach at a relaxed pace, experience all specialty restaurants, visit the spa, and include one or two excursions (Saona Island, Hoyo Azul, or Cap Cana marina) without feeling rushed.
How does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ana compare to other DR all-inclusives?
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ana sits in the upper tier of Dominican Republic all-inclusives. It competes with properties like Excellence El Carmen and Secrets Cap Cana but differentiates itself through Hyatt loyalty integration, Turquoize Tower's butler-level service, and consistently high dining quality. Beach quality on Juanillo is generally superior to Bávaro Beach properties.
Is the Turquoize Tower upgrade worth the extra cost?
For honeymooners, anniversaries, or travelers who value VIP treatment—yes. The butler service, exclusive pool and beach area, priority dining, and premium amenities create a noticeably elevated experience. The price difference is often modest compared to the base suite rate, making it strong value for the upgrade.
When is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ana NOT worth it?
It may not be worth it if you want walkable nightlife and off-resort entertainment, prefer a smaller boutique hotel experience, need a family-friendly resort (it's adults-only 18+), or are looking for the lowest-price all-inclusive option in the DR. Budget-conscious travelers may find better value at mid-tier Bávaro Beach properties.
How far is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ana from Punta Cana Airport?
Approximately 15–20 minutes by car from Punta Cana International Airport (PUJ), making it one of the closest luxury resort options to the airport. This is notably shorter than transfers to resorts farther north along the Bávaro strip (25–40 minutes) and makes arrival and departure significantly more convenient.
Can I use Hyatt points to book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ana?
Yes. Hyatt Zilara Cap Cana is a Category 7 World of Hyatt property, with free night awards ranging from 25,000 to 35,000 points per night depending on peak/off-peak dates. Points bookings include the full all-inclusive experience (dining, drinks, activities)—making it one of the best points-to-value redemptions in Hyatt's portfolio.
